Augustin Barruel

    2. říjen 1741 – 5. říjen 1820

    Tento francouzský jezuitský kněz a publicista se ve svém díle zabýval temnými stránkami revolučního období. Jeho spisy se ponořily do hlubin politických otřesů a odhalovaly složité motivace a důsledky radikálních změn. Skrze svůj pronikavý pohled analyzoval mocenské mechanismy a psychologii mas, což zanechalo trvalý odkaz na porozumění bouřlivým historickým epochám.       The book presents a groundbreaking conspiracy theory posited by Abbé Augustin Barruel, a Jesuit priest. He argues, backed by thorough documentation, that the French Revolution was orchestrated by secret societies. This work marks one of the earliest comprehensive examinations of such theories, delving into the intricate connections between these clandestine groups and the revolutionary events that reshaped France. Barruel's insights offer a provocative perspective on the historical narrative of the Revolution.

      The third volume delves into the inner workings of the Bavarian Illuminati, revealing its organizational structure, key leaders, and operational methods. Authored by Jesuit priest Abbé Augustin Barruel, this work is a cornerstone of modern conspiracy theory, offering a detailed analysis of the group's influence and activities.
